Last Updated at 11 October 2024GOVT LPS ASHRYA COLONY ALAND: A Comprehensive Look at a Government Primary School in Karnataka
Located in the bustling urban area of Ashrya Colony Aland, GOVT LPS ASHRYA COLONY ALAND stands as a beacon of education for young minds in Karnataka. Established in 2006, the school operates under the Department of Education and offers a co-educational environment for students from Class 1 to Class 5.
Infrastructure and Facilities:
The school boasts a sturdy pucca wall construction, ensuring safety and security for its students. It has two classrooms, equipped with the necessary resources to facilitate learning. The school also has a library, brimming with 104 books, which provides an invaluable resource for student research and exploration. While the school does not have a playground, its library and access to tap water for drinking contribute to a conducive learning environment.
Education and Instruction:
GOVT LPS ASHRYA COLONY ALAND is a primary school, catering to students from Class 1 to Class 5. The medium of instruction is Kannada, providing a strong foundation in the local language for its students. The school is led by a team of four dedicated teachers, consisting of two male teachers and two female teachers.
Beyond the Classroom:
The school prioritizes the well-being of its students, providing a safe and accessible environment with ramps for disabled individuals. While the school does not offer a pre-primary section or provide meals prepared in school premises, it does ensure that students have access to meals. Notably, the school's electrical infrastructure, although present, is currently non-functional.
